Elluminate

One feature we learned about from the first presentation is that we can print what we have written to send it to students. Additionally, we are able to change the layout of the screen: default is the generally preferable setting for this option. Another possibility is using the video camera to video chat or send video of one's self to students. We can also make notes on whatever we have entered into the program.
In our presentation, we showed others how to use the drawing toolbar to the left of the main frame displayed to students. We used the pen, highlighter, drew filled and outlines of rectangles and circles, drew lines, and showed points of interest. Further, we explained the uses of the two different types of text boxes: one of which stretches to the text and the other which confines the text to the drawn box size.
The fourth group showed how to use the chat feature, including how to decide who in a group will be communicated with, whether one or more people. There are also several ways to adjust the settings for verbally speaking to students by means of a microphone attached to the computer.

Audacity

Audacity is software to edit audio tracks. Users can start with several common audio formats and edit it piece-by-piece. Background sounds/music can be added. Two mono tracks can be put together into a single stereo track or multiple tracks can be combined together into a single stereo or mono track with the multiple tracks combined into the available tracks. Numerous effects can also be added to change the sound of the audio. Splicing and splitting sections of audio tracks is another feature of Audacity.

OneNote

OneNote is a program that is part of some Microsoft Office Suites. It functions well as a portfolio with options to allow editing by an individual, group, or anyone. Changes made by an individual with permission to edit the portfolio will appear immediately in the copies that others who access the portfolio view if they are connected to the Internet at time, or they will be synchronized with each participant's own copy as they connect to the Internet if they were not connected when the other member made the changes. Files can be inserted in various ways: a copy of the file can be placed on the page, a printout of some file formats may be inserted to allow for notes to be written on the page, and a link to the file can be inserted to save on file space. OneNote is a useful program for sharing information and files across distances with immediate updates to people with access to the portfolio for quick effective communication.
